Preparation process of silicon nitride ceramic sheet formed by in-situ polymerization
The invention relates to a preparation process of an in-situ polymerization molded silicon nitride ceramic sheet, which comprises the following production steps of: uniformly mixing one or more liquid acrylic monomers, one or more liquid epoxy resin with small molecular weight and low viscosity and a radical initiator with a proper proportion at normal temperature, and then adding high-purity micro-nano silicon nitride powder into the mixture to prepare the in-situ polymerization molded silicon nitride ceramic sheet. And adding the dispersing agent and the inorganic sintering aid together, and thoroughly and uniformly mixing in a planetary mixer or a screw kneading machine. According to the in-situ polymerization molding silicon nitride production process, an organic solvent is not used, a drying and discharging process is avoided, the liquid acrylate monomer and the low-molecular-weight epoxy resin are used as dispersion media, the energy consumption is low, the speed is high, the occupied area of equipment is small, and the manufactured green sheet is accurate in size, few in defect and high in yield.
